alloys

Has anyone on here got their alloys in white?

I'm toying with the idea but not sure how well the paint will stay on (if that's how they made 'em white)

Do they show scratches and/or dents more than the standard alloys?

I have white alloys on mine. They are really quite hard wearing and probably easier to colour match than silver when/if they need touching up.
BUT and it's a big but, they really are a swine to keep clean. Not so much hard to do, but they do need doing often as brake dust shows up very quick.
Worth it though as they do look very smart on the right car / colour combination

If you get them powder coated white they will be far more duarable than the normal sprayed and laquer painting jobs that many places do.

Theres lots of folks with white wheels, you just have to clean them a lot to stop the marks staying!
